Decentralized Dreams: Exploring the Use of copyright in Real Estate

The domain of real estate is experiencing a dramatic transformation as cryptocurrencies enter the picture. This innovative technology has the potential to revolutionize traditional real estate practices, offering transparency and efficiency.

One of the most intriguing applications of copyright in real estate is tokenization, where landholdings are symbolized into digital tokens on a blockchain. These tokens can then be traded easily on digital marketplaces. This method offers several benefits, including faster transaction times and reduced fees.

Moreover, copyright can streamline real estate transactions by removing intermediaries. Smart contracts, which are self-executing documents stored on the blockchain, can automate various aspects of a transaction, such as fund transfers, minimizing disputes.

This shift in real estate is still in its early stages. However, the promise it offers is undeniable. As copyright technology matures, we can anticipate even more creative applications in real estate, creating a more distributed and transparent future for the industry.
